### Vendor: Flagstaff Rollouts (Torbeck Labs)

Flagstaff handles percentage-based feature-flag rollouts for the Merridew platform. Contract renews quarterly; SDK updates are vendor-pushed, so review diffs in `vendor/flagstaff` carefully—Torbeck has shipped breaking config-schema changes twice. Pin versions, never track their main branch. Kill-switch behavior is contractually guaranteed under 200 ms propagation. For SDK regressions or rollout anomalies found in review, raise them with the Torbeck integration liaison.

alerts address for kafof-bagag: kasael@olvarqdyn.corp

**Action item: retune PrintFox spooler backoff (owner: Dara)**

Quick context for folks who joined after the outage: our printer-spooler microservice, PrintFox, retried stuck jobs so aggressively that it starved the queue and nobody's badges printed for two hours. Fun times. The fix is mostly config, not code — we're capping retries and spacing them out so one jammed device can't hog a worker. If you ever touch this service, start here. The constants we settled on after load testing are below.

constants for kaduf-hadup:
QUOTAS = {
    "zorath": 2,
    "ralael": 5,
}

// GUIDE_TOKEN_TTL_SECONDS — session lifetime for the Hallward audio-guide app.
// Heads up for security review: visitors borrow shared devices at the Merrivale
// gallery desk, so we keep this short (15 min) to limit replay if a unit walks
// off. Tokens are scoped to a single exhibit playlist and can't touch account
// data, so the blast radius is basically "someone hears the fresco tour free."
// Still, flag it if you think we should bind tokens to device attestation.
// The reviewed build is referenced directly below.

build token for fajop-kageg: htk14_a2d40227103e0f